Broiled Fish With Sheila Sauce

510Seafood
  Yield/Servings: 6 servings  
Ingredients:
Boned fish
Melted butter
Lemon juice
Salt and pepper
Sheila Sauce:

3/4 cup butter
1 tsp. horseradish
1 tsp. fresh lime juice
1 tsp. chopped chives
1 tsp. chopped parsley
1/4 tsp. salt
Tabasco Sauce
 
 
Instructions:
Wipe fish. Brush flesh side with butter, then sprinkle with lemon juice or rub with a piece of cut lemon. Sprinkle with salt. Place on greased broiler grid or shallow pan. Broil quickly until well browned, then lower flame or move broiler down and continue cooking until fish is done. Serve with the sauce on the side.

Sauce:
Melt butter over water, then add horseradish, lime juice, chives, parsley, salt , and enough Tabasco sauce to make it quite hot.
